Default 1983 ASA Brooks Robinson sets

Looking for some help with the 1983 ASA (Authenic Sports Autograph) set. Most of you are probably familiar with the 12 card set of Brooks Robinson they printed in 1983. They also did sets of other HOFers including Frank Robinson.

The sets came in two versions, red and green, both limited to 2000 sets. Card #1 in each set was autographed by Brooks.

My question... In the process of organizing a few dupes, I came across two different backs for card #10 in the red set. One card has a solid red border on back, while the other has a white border and thinner red border inside. All of my other cards, including the green set all have the solid red or green style border. I found a couple of other white border cards listed on eBay, but all of them are card #10.

Does anyone know the story behind the variation and whether or not all the red set cards can be found in both styles?

Thanks guys for any info...


SCAN1044.JPG SCAN1045.JPG


If anyone is working on the set, I have dupes of #1, 8, 9, 10, 11 and 12 from the red set. All solid red borders.
